How to Make a French Apple Cocktail

Ingredients You’ll Need
- 1 ½ oz of calvados (apple brandy)
- 1 oz of apple juice (preferably fresh)
- ½ oz of lemon juice
- ½ oz of simple syrup (optional)
- Ice cubes
- Apple slices for garnish
- Cinnamon stick (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Prepare Your Ingredients
Start by gathering all your ingredients. Ensure you have fresh apple juice for the best flavor. If you prefer a sweeter cocktail, have simple syrup ready as well.
2. Mix the Cocktail
In a cocktail shaker, combine the calvados, fresh apple juice, lemon juice, and simple syrup. Fill the shaker with ice cubes to chill the mixture effectively.
3. Shake It Up
Secure the lid on the shaker and shake vigorously for about 15 seconds. This will mix the ingredients thoroughly and chill your cocktail.
4. Strain and Serve
Using a strainer, pour the mixture into a chilled cocktail glass or coupe. This step ensures you get a smooth pour without any ice shards.
5. Garnish Your Cocktail
Add a few thin slices of apple to the rim of the glass for an appealing presentation. Consider inserting a cinnamon stick for an aromatic touch and an additional layer of flavor.
Tips for the Perfect French Apple Cocktail
- For a sparkling twist, top off your cocktail with a splash of sparkling water or champagne.
- Experiment with different types of apples for your juice to find the flavor that suits your palate.
- Chill your glass beforehand by placing it in the freezer or filling it with ice water for a few minutes.
